HDMI Cable: Types, Cheap or Expensive? Differences?

With the rapid evolution that electronic devices have undergone in recent years, it is natural for new standards to emerge for audio and video transmission, such as HDMI. Acronym for High-Definition Multimedia Interface, this high-tech connection system is capable of transmitting video and audio using a single cable, very different from component video cables, for example.

In addition to all the innovation in transmission quality, HDMI cables also allow data exchange at a higher speed than those that existed when it was launched in 2003. The first version of HDMI, 1.1, allowed the transmission of data at a rate of 4.95 Gbps (Gigabit per second).

This speed has been improved just two years later, when HDMI 1.4 cables emerged, with an amazing 10.2 Gbps of speed for image transmission. And in the current HDMI 2.0 it has a bandwidth of 18 Gbps that is much higher than the previous HDMI 1.4 commented.

Expensive and cheap HDMI cables

When buying an HDMI cable, many users doubt whether it is better to buy the cheapest one or if it is more worth investing and buying at a higher price and thus obtaining better quality.

Thinking about how HDMI cables work, quality is an extremely important point, although we will see if there really are quality differences between expensive and cheap cables. This type of cable has been designed for the transmission of the digital signal, that is, the data that passes through them is binary (values ​​0 and 1).

Is the purchase of expensive HDMI cables justified?

Not only is there no difference, but the price variation, instead of depending on the quality of the cable manufacturing, is related to the profit margin that the manufacturer wants to obtain due to the lack of knowledge of customers about the operation of technology, or the so-called "tax on ignorance".

The highest value cables are mostly made of the highest quality material and this ensures that their lifespan is longer than that of cheaper conductors. In addition, the superior quality of the material also helps to reduce interference on the cable, increasing the probability that all bits will be transmitted and, consequently, no image loss. However, one point to keep in mind is distance.

The distance problem

The number of defenders of the cheapest HDMI cables falls considerably when the issue is the transmission of data over distances of more than fifteen or twenty meters. The longer the cable, the greater the interference suffered and this is the characteristic in which many brands end up falling behind.

The occurrence of signal loss is greatest on long cables, and the greater the length, the greater the chances that the signal will not reach the other end. For ordinary users this is not a big problem as most electronic devices are installed within a short distance.

Various analyzes have been carried out by the most varied companies, in an attempt to discover what is, in fact, the best HDMI cable on the market. If not all, in the vast majority of the results presented, the conclusion is the same: for small distances, from two to ten meters , there are no notable differences between cheaper and more expensive cables.

Actually, the problems are for those who work at events and often need to pull cables over long distances in order to connect various devices together. In the case of HDMI, this can be a major quality loss problem.

Network cables are a solution to consider

The solution found for this problem in HDMI cables with distance was to use network cables. Network cables began to be used to transmit data from an HDMI connection.

This was only possible with the emergence of HDMI / CAT5 converters, which make it possible to transmit data from HDMI cables via network cables (CAT5). The procedure is very simple.

The first step is to connect the HDMI device (DVD player, Blu-Ray, a computer) to an HDMI / CAT5 type converter, by using a cable with no more than two meters, which guarantees the quality of the signal that reaches the conversion apparatus. The same must be done with the device that will be on the other end. To connect the two converters, just use a common network cable, one of those blue ones that you can find in any computer store.

With this, data transmission over long distances is possible without the loss of so many bits, as would be the case if it were done only using an HDMI cable.

Conclusion about expensive and cheap HDMI cables

After all that has been stated above, the conclusion that can be reached is: it is not worth investing in more expensive HDMI cables in cases where the distance between the devices is between two and ten meters. For longer distances, it is best to use the network cable, as described above, as the interference begins to increase and the chances that the signal will not reach the other end of the cable is greater.

In summary, the decision to use a cheaper or more expensive HDMI cable depends not only on the purchasing power of the person purchasing it, but also on the conditions in which the electronic devices are arranged.
